Medical Protection have brought our experienced medical educators, medicolegal consultants and world leading experts together to help inform, protect and connect doctors from across the globe. This channel offers three distinct series; Real World focuses on the challenges and solutions to modern day practice, Headliners ensures you are kept up-to-date, and Case files lets us learn through real life cases.

IMGs: Connecting with patients 16.10.2022

We know from the GMC survey in 2021 that IMGs are 60% more likely to be referred to the FTP panel and communication plays a big part in this. IMGs: Easing the transition into the NHS 09.10.2022

Looking after our valuable international medical graduates (IMGs) is incredibly important. There is no standardised induction process for them in the NHS (yet) and they make up a large majority of our workforce.
